html
jquery 加载外部页面
一、jquery 加载外部页面
在网站开发中,有时会遇到需要通过 jQuery 加载外部页面的需求。通过 jQuery 加载外部页面可以实现异步加载内容,提升用户体验,同时也有利于优化页面加载速度。
使用 jQuery 加载外部页面的方法
要使用 jQuery 加载外部页面,可以通过 jQuery.ajax()
方法或 jQuery.load()
方法来实现。这两种方法各有特点,可以根据实际需求选择适合的方式。
使用 jQuery.ajax() 方法加载外部页面
通过 jQuery.ajax()
方法加载外部页面,可以实现更加灵活的操作。以下是一个简单的示例代码:
$.ajax({
url: 'external_page.html',
type: 'GET',
success: function(data) {
$('#content').html(data);
}
});
使用 jQuery.load() 方法加载外部页面
如果只是简单地加载外部页面并显示在指定的元素中,可以使用 jQuery.load()
方法。这种方法更为简洁,适合简单的页面加载需求。示例代码如下:
$('#content').load('external_page.html');
考虑到跨域请求
在使用 jQuery 加载外部页面时,可能会涉及到跨域请求的问题。为了避免跨域请求被浏览器拦截,需要注意跨域请求的设置以及相应的安全性考虑。
优化加载外部页面的性能
为了提升页面加载的性能,可以考虑以下几点优化措施:
- 合理使用缓存,避免重复加载相同内容;
- 对加载的外部页面进行压缩,减少文件大小;
- 异步加载页面内容,不影响整体页面加载速度。
结语
通过 jQuery 加载外部页面是网站开发中常见的需求,合理地利用 jQuery 的加载方法可以实现更加灵活和高效的页面加载效果。在实际应用中,结合具体需求选择合适的加载方法,并注意性能优化,可以为用户提供更好的浏览体验。
二、php引用外部html
PHP引用外部
PHP是一种通用脚本语言,特别适合web开发。它可以与HTML一起使用,以创建动态网页。在某些情况下,我们希望在PHP脚本中引用外部的HTML文件。这可以通过几种方式来实现,让我们深入了解一下。
使用include语句
使用include语句是一种常见的方法,它允许将外部HTML文件的内容嵌入到PHP脚本中。这样做的一个主要优点是可以在多个页面中重复使用相同的HTML内容,从而简化维护和管理。
以下是一个简单的示例,演示如何使用include语句引用外部HTML文件:
使用file_get_contents函数
另一种方法是使用PHP中的file_get_contents函数来读取外部HTML文件的内容并将其包含在PHP脚本中。这种方法适用于较小的HTML文件,可以将其作为字符串处理。
以下是一个示例,展示如何使用file_get_contents函数引用外部HTML文件:
使用cURL库
对于更复杂的需求,可以使用PHP中的cURL库来获取外部HTML文件的内容。cURL库提供了更灵活的功能,例如处理HTTPS请求和设置请求头。
以下是一个简单的示例,展示如何使用cURL库来获取外部HTML文件的内容:
总结
通过使用include语句、file_get_contents函数或cURL库,我们可以方便地在PHP脚本中引用外部的HTML文件。每种方法都有其适用的场景,可以根据需求选择最合适的方式来实现。希望本文能够帮助您更好地理解如何在PHP中引用外部HTML文件。
三、php 加载html网页
PHP加载网页的优化方法
作为网站开发的重要技术之一,PHP能够方便地加载HTML网页,并且在搜索引擎优化(SEO)方面发挥关键作用。在本文中,我们将讨论如何优化PHP加载HTML网页的方法,以提升网站性能和SEO效果。
为什么优化PHP加载HTML网页很重要?
PHP加载HTML网页的质量直接影响着用户体验和搜索引擎排名。 如果页面加载速度较慢,用户可能会流失,导致跳出率增加,同时搜索引擎也会对网站的排名产生负面影响。因此,优化PHP加载HTML网页是至关重要的。
优化PHP加载HTML网页的方法
1. 缓存HTML页面
通过使用缓存技术,可以减少对服务器的请求次数,加快页面加载速度。可以使用Memcached、Redis等缓存服务,将经常访问的HTML页面缓存起来,减轻服务器压力。
2. 压缩HTML代码
在将HTML页面发送给用户之前,可以对HTML代码进行压缩,去除空格和注释等无用字符,减小文件大小,从而加快页面加载速度。
3. 使用CDN加速
通过将静态资源如HTML页面部署到内容分发网络(CDN)上,可以将页面资源传输到离用户更近的节点上,减少网络延迟,提升页面加载速度。
4. 优化数据库查询
当PHP加载HTML网页时涉及到数据库查询时,可以通过优化SQL查询语句、建立索引等方法来提升数据库查询效率,从而加快页面加载速度。
5. 减少HTTP请求
合并CSS和JavaScript文件,减少页面中的外部资源请求次数,可以减少页面加载时间,提升用户体验。
总结
优化PHP加载HTML网页是网站优化工作中至关重要的一环,可以提升用户体验和搜索引擎排名。 通过缓存、压缩、CDN加速、数据库查询优化以及减少HTTP请求等方法,可以有效地优化PHP加载HTML网页,提升网站性能。
四、jquery div加载html
本文将讨论如何使用 jQuery 动态加载 div 中的 内容。在 web 开发中,动态加载内容是非常常见的需求,特别是在单页应用程序和需要异步更新页面内容的情况下。通过使用 jQuery,我们可以轻松地实现这一功能,而不必刷新整个页面。
使用 jQuery 加载 HTML
首先,让我们了解如何使用 jQuery 加载 HTML 内容到一个 div 元素中。在 jQuery 中,我们可以使用 .load()
方法来从服务器加载数据,并将返回的 HTML 内容插入到指定的元素中。
以下是一个简单的示例,演示了如何使用 jQuery 的 .load()
方法加载一个 HTML 文件到一个 div 中:
$('div').load('content.html');
在这个示例中,我们选择了一个 div 元素,并使用 .load()
方法加载了一个名为 content.html 的文件的内容到这个 div 中。在实际应用中,你可以根据自己的需求来设置加载的目标元素和要加载的文件。
事件处理
当加载的内容包含 JavaScript 或需要触发特定事件时,我们需要确保在加载完成后进行必要的事件处理。在 jQuery 中,我们可以使用 .on()
方法来为动态加载的内容绑定事件。
下面是一个示例,演示了如何在加载完内容后,为一个按钮绑定点击事件:
$('div').load('content.html', function() {
$('button').on('click', function() {
// 点击按钮后的操作
});
});
在这个示例中,我们在使用 .load()
方法加载内容的同时,传入了一个回调函数。在回调函数中,我们为一个按钮绑定了点击事件。这样,在内容加载完成后,点击按钮就会触发相应的操作。
处理加载错误
在实际开发中,可能会出现加载内容失败的情况。为了更好地处理这种情况,我们可以使用 .ajax()
方法来加载内容,并在加载时监听错误事件。
以下是一个示例,展示了如何使用 .ajax()
方法加载内容并处理加载错误的情况:
$.ajax({
url: 'content.html',
type: 'GET',
success: function(response) {
$('div').html(response);
},
error: function() {
// 处理加载错误的操作
}
});
在这个示例中,我们使用 .ajax()
方法加载内容,并传入了成功和错误的回调函数。在加载成功时,我们将返回的内容插入到指定的 div 中;在加载失败时,我们可以处理加载失败的操作。
性能考虑
在动态加载大量内容时,性能可能会成为一个重要的考虑因素。为了优化加载过程,我们可以考虑以下几点:
- 使用缓存:在加载内容时,可以考虑设置缓存,以减少重复加载相同内容的次数。
- 压缩内容:可以在服务器端对要加载的内容进行压缩,以减少传输时间和带宽消耗。
- 异步加载:可以考虑使用异步加载,以提高用户体验并减少页面加载时间。
通过合理地优化加载过程,我们可以提升页面的性能和用户体验,从而更好地满足用户的需求。
结语
在本文中,我们讨论了如何使用 jQuery 动态加载 div 中的 HTML 内容。通过一些简单的方法和技巧,我们可以轻松地实现内容的动态加载,并为用户提供更流畅的浏览体验。希望本文能帮助你更好地理解和应用 jQuery 中的内容加载功能。
五、html怎么使用外部js?
●在引用外部脚本文件的HTML文件中,使用<script>标记的sru属性指定外部脚本文件,一定要加上路径,通常使用相对路径,并文件名要带扩展名。
●在引用外部脚本文件的HTML文件中,<script>标记和</script>标记之间不可以有任何代码,包括脚本程序代码。
●<script></script>标记可以出现在HTML文档的任何位置,并可以有多对,在没有特殊要求情况下,建议放在HTML文档的head部分
六、怎样向html页面引入外部的html页面?
html中引入调用另一个html的方法,尝试了好几种,都列出来: 其中第一种是最好的,其他的方法,可以尝试看看,是不是适合你当前项目 一、div+$(“#page1”).load(“b.html”) 参考代码:
二、iframe 参考代码:
三、object引入 参考代码:
四、import引入 参考代码:
五、bootstrap的panel组件,或者easyui的window组件,有点类似这个效果; HTML里用如何包含引用另一个html文件 整理了3个方法,一个是HTML的iframe标签,别两个是JS引用。
比如要在arr.html文件里引用index.html文件,方法如下。
1、HTML引用方法:
2、JS引用方法:
3、html 中include另外一个页面 两个页面 technologies.html head.html 在 technologies.html 中使用 include 使用chrome 打开 technolliges.html,页面没有任何显示。原因 html不支持 include,解决方案参考:csdn: html中include方法 。
参考方法将.html改成 .aspx,在technologies.aspx中打开可以显示 head.html中的内容。有一个未解决问题 windows 2000 IIS 中的 default.aspx 页面不支持默认主页面,支持default.html,暂时无法使用该方案,但可以尝试另外一个iframe方案,iframe方案支持在html页面中包含其它页面。
七、matlab如何加载外部路径?
关于这个问题,在Matlab中加载外部路径,有两种方法:
1. 使用addpath函数
可以使用Matlab的addpath函数来添加外部路径。它将指定路径添加到Matlab的搜索路径中,使得Matlab可以在搜索路径中找到相关的函数和文件。例如,要将路径D:\myfolder添加到搜索路径中,可以使用以下命令:
```matlab
addpath('D:\myfolder')
```
可以添加多个路径,用分号隔开:
```matlab
addpath('D:\myfolder1;D:\myfolder2')
```
使用addpath函数添加的路径只对当前Matlab会话有效。如果希望在每次启动Matlab时自动添加路径,可以将addpath命令添加到startup.m脚本中。
2. 使用Set Path工具箱
Matlab还提供了Set Path工具箱,可以通过这个工具箱来添加外部路径。打开Set Path工具箱的方法是,在Matlab命令窗口中输入setpath,然后按Enter键。或者,可以在Matlab主窗口的工具菜单中选择Set Path选项。
在Set Path工具箱中,可以添加、删除或编辑搜索路径。添加路径的方法是,点击Add Folder按钮,然后选择要添加的文件夹。可以添加多个路径,然后点击Save按钮保存设置。这样,在以后的Matlab会话中,这些路径就会被自动加入搜索路径中。
八、HTML里面图片怎么预加载?
不知道你的目的是什么。
我有一个方案,在document的onload事件中,通过代码去预加载图片。具体做法是:你要先维护一个image list数组,在document load结束后,遍历image list,动态创建一堆img元素,指定src属性和load事件,这个load事件会在每个图片加载完成后回调。回中你可以把所有display设为正常。
九、火狐用本地html加载swf?
这是FLASH播放器的安全限制
在发布SWF文件的时候可以选择 仅访问网络、仅访问本地。
当你这个FLASH肯定是只能访问本地网络,所以当有链接要访问网络的时候就会有警告。
试想,如果你打开一个FLASH,他可以访问的本地硬盘文件,他还可以访问网络,那么他不是不可以随意下载任意内容到你电脑,或者上传内容到网络上?
解决办法1 将网页上传到服务器 通过网络环境访问
2,发布SWF的时候在设置里面 设置为 仅访问本地文件
十、怎么用WebView加载本地html?
本人已解决,效果还不错,流畅性已经和原生APP差不多了,可以:
1、右滑动返回上一页,左滑进入详情页2、秒开新页,秒回上一页3、支持动画切换页面4、图片加载支持百分比进度条5、无限历史记录(也可设置为保持N个页)
实现原理是:
1、单页面2、本地缓存模板并进行版本管理3、ajax加载json数据 和图片4、堆栈管理历史记录
热点信息
-
在Python中,要查看函数的用法,可以使用以下方法: 1. 使用内置函数help():在Python交互式环境中,可以直接输入help(函数名)来获取函数的帮助文档。例如,...
-
一、java 连接数据库 在当今信息时代,Java 是一种广泛应用的编程语言,尤其在与数据库进行交互的过程中发挥着重要作用。无论是在企业级应用开发还是...
-
一、idea连接mysql数据库 php connect_error) { die("连接失败: " . $conn->connect_error);}echo "成功连接到MySQL数据库!";// 关闭连接$conn->close();?> 二、idea连接mysql数据库连...
-
要在Python中安装modbus-tk库,您可以按照以下步骤进行操作: 1. 确保您已经安装了Python解释器。您可以从Python官方网站(https://www.python.org)下载和安装最新版本...